Obtaining an accounting degree online can be expensive. A simple degree can run upwards of $25,000 and that's not including the cost of school books or other materials. Some folks think that getting a degree online is cheaper than at a traditional institution, but sometimes it can be the opposite.
Online courses require significant work from the professors when it comes to uploading information, monitoring submission portals, answering questions individually online, and others. A primary benefit to obtaining an accounting degree online is the flexibility of creating your own schedule and allowing you to go to school while attending to all the other duties in your life. So why, if getting a degree online is as expensive if not more so than attending an on-site campus, how can a student pay for it?
Luckily, there are some ways that people can obtain student loans and funding for their online accounting degrees. Let’s look at a few options below:
REGULAR FINANCIAL INSTITUTIONS
Most banks handle student loans and you may be able to apply for one from the bank you use currently. As a previous customer, they will already have your information available and will have a history with you, so obtaining the loan may be easier than applying to an unfamiliar institution. Additionally, there are financial institutions that focus almost exclusively on student loans. One such institution is Sallie Mae. Their website has all of the information necessary to take you through the process of completing an application to request student loans for accounting degrees online. Other institutions, while not their main focus, offer student loan programs as well. Once such business is Discover, popular for their credit cards, Discover actually offers a low interest regular student loan program and will let you apply online as well.
FAFSA
This institution is the Free Application for Federal Student aid, accessible on the internet at http://www.fafsa.ed.gov/index.htm. They allow folks to easily complete an application online to apply for federal student aid. A general rule is that if you are a US citizen and you are not in default on any student loans currently, you will be eligible for some amount of federal funds to use for your studies. Their FAQ section online will help you to better understand the process of applying for federal funds to use in obtaining your accounting degree online. There are many programs available that you may be eligible for, and some do not require you to pay back the funds. These are called Grants.
GRANTS
A grant is in essence a sum of money given to a person or organization that does not require payback. In order to qualify for a grant, certain pre-conditions must be met by the applicant. In the case of student loans, grants are often made available to those who have lower incomes, but have shown their ability to do well in their schoolwork, often by having a cumulative grade point average of 3.0 or higher. The information for Grants such as PELL grants, one of the more popular student aid grants, is available on the FAFSA website listed above.
As you can see, if you have decided to obtain your accounting degree online, there are many avenues available to you to access student aid. Make sure to consider each opportunity comprehensively and make the choice that is best for you. Paying back a student loan can be costly and take a many years. Look for a program that fits within your future earning possibilities and work with an organisation that provides you good customer service to help you through the application process.
